Sewer line cleaning services involve removing blockages, buildup, and debris from underground sewer pipes to ensure proper flow and prevent backups. Professional technicians typically use specialized equipment such as high-pressure water jetters or mechanical snakes to clear out obstructions that can cause slow drains or sewage overflows. Regular cleaning helps maintain the integrity of the sewer system, reducing the risk of costly repairs and preventing unpleasant odors from escaping into the property. These services are essential for maintaining the functionality of residential, commercial, and industrial sewer lines.

Clogged or damaged sewer lines can lead to a variety of problems, including slow-draining sinks and toilets, foul odors, and sewage backups that can cause property damage and health hazards. Over time, grease, hair, mineral buildup, and foreign objects can accumulate within sewer pipes, restricting flow and leading to blockages. Tree roots may also infiltrate underground pipes, causing cracks and further obstructions. Sewer line cleaning services help address these issues by thoroughly removing the debris and roots, restoring proper drainage and reducing the likelihood of future problems.

The overview below groups typical Sewer Line Cleaning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Rancho Cucamonga,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Average Costs - Sewer line cleaning services typically range from $150 to $500 depending on the length and severity of the clog. For example, a standard residential drain may cost around $200 to clear. Costs can vary based on the complexity of the job and local rates.

Factors Affecting Price - The price for sewer line cleaning can be influenced by the pipe's accessibility and the method used. Hydro jetting might cost between $300 and $600, while traditional snaking may be less expensive, around $150 to $400.

Service Complexity - More extensive repairs or replacements can increase costs significantly, sometimes exceeding $1,000. For routine cleaning, most homeowners in Rancho Cucamonga pay within the typical range for basic service.

Additional Charges - Extra fees may apply for emergency services or if additional equipment is needed, adding $50 to $200 to the overall cost. Contact local service providers for precise estimates tailored to specific situations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a sewer line needs cleaning? Indicators include frequent clogs, slow drains, foul odors, or gurgling sounds in plumbing fixtures.

How often should sewer lines be cleaned? It is generally recommended to schedule sewer line cleaning every 18 to 24 months, depending on usage and age of the system.

What methods do professionals use to clean sewer lines? Service providers often use techniques such as hydro jetting or mechanical augering to clear blockages and buildup.

Can sewer line cleaning prevent future problems? Yes, regular cleaning can help prevent backups, reduce the risk of pipe damage, and maintain proper flow within the system.
